    Pluck the feathers from the neck of the duck to be killed.

    That is, the hair on the throat of the duck, because we have to cut the throat.

    After plucking the feathers, use a clean container with salt in it and place it under the duck to be killed for blood collection.

    After the blood is taken, stir well, pour it into a block-shaped lattice container, and naturally coagulate. To serve, remove a piece and cut into a centimeter-thick slice.

    Duck blood has the effect of clearing the lungs and removing fire, and can be fried and eaten. It can also be eaten with shabu-shabu.

    AnswerNormally, once animal blood is exposed to air, prothrombin will be quickly activated and form a clot, which is the process of duck blood formation. If you want the duck blood not to return to its original liquid state after coagulation, just heat it. Because blood clotting is due to protein denaturation, which cannot be reduced by denaturation at temperatures, you only need to heat it until the blood protein is inactivated and denatured, and then it will not turn back into liquid at any temperature.

    How to tell if duck blood is real or fake.

    1. Color: Real duck blood is dark red and has good elasticity after cooking. Blanching with water will not fade.

    The color of fake duck blood is generally brown. After blanching, the water will be stained red. Of course, clever unscrupulous merchants will also add pigments to the duck's blood to adjust the color.

    Real duck blood: fake duck blood;

    2. Smell: real duck blood will have a duck blood smell after being steamed at high temperature, and the bloody smell will disappear; Fake duck blood is unscented.

    3. Taste: The taste of real duck blood is different, the real duck blood is delicate, it tastes like tofu, and it tastes delicious; Fake duck blood is infused with chemicals and starch and tastes a bit like jelly. The toughness is relatively strong, and it is generally odorless.

    4. Appearance: After the general duck blood is cooked: the surface of the real duck blood is rough, and there will be a small number of irregular pores at the incision, which has good elasticity, but the ductility is worse than that of fake duck blood; After the fake duck blood is cut, it looks like fresh tofu, has no bubbles, is very slippery to the touch, has a certain toughness, and will flow out a lot of water when squeezed.

    5. Feel: Real duck blood will break when pressed by hand, hard and brittle; Due to the addition of a variety of chemical additives, fake duck blood has good toughness and is not easy to crush when pressed. When fresh duck blood is pinched, there will be blood bars, and there is less red pigment on the hands after pinching.

    1. Natural coagulation: In fact, fresh duck blood is liquid when it is just released, if it is placed for a long time, it can naturally coagulate, and there is no need to add any substance to it, but it takes a long time. You can prepare a relatively large basin, and then put the duck blood into the basin, the large area of the duck in the mold blood is easier to sell hunger and slow the heat, and the coagulated limbs will be faster.

    Next, use chopsticks to stir the duck blood constantly, so that the heat in the duck blood slowly dissipates. Finally, put it there to solidify naturally. When there are no additives around, this coagulation method is also the most traditional, and the taste is naturally the best.

    2. Add salt: When the fresh duck blood is in a liquid state, you can put an appropriate amount of salt in it, add an appropriate amount of water and liquor, stir it evenly, and then you can put it quietly and wait for it to solidify. This is mainly because there is a colloid in the blood, and the salt can chemically react with the dissolution of the protein in the blood to reduce the solubility of the protein, so that the blood will naturally precipitate and coagulate, and this coagulation method is also the most commonly used.

    3. Add milk: Many people don't know that in fact, adding milk to duck blood can also promote duck blood coagulation, and after adding milk, its taste will taste better than ordinary salted duck blood, and the surface is particularly tender after the blood is wrapped in milk.

    So you can prepare some fresh pure milk, plain flavor, don't choose complicated flavors of milk, and then add it to fresh duck blood, stir quickly, and finally wait for natural coagulation.

    As soon as the broodstock duck blood comes into contact with air, prothrombin activates rapidly, forming clots, and the blood composition also undergoes irreversible changes, so it is impossible to return to its original liquid state. If you are making a dish that does not require the clotting of duck blood, such as blood duck, you can put a little wine or vinegar into the duck blood to prevent it from coagulating. Animal blood clots, commonly known as blood tofu, are high in protein.

    It is worth mentioning that animal plasma protein contains as many as 18 kinds of amino acids, of which 8 essential amino acids cannot be synthesized by the human body, especially rich in amino acids that are lacking in plants. Arginine, histidine, lysine, tryptophan, etc., of which the lysine content is as high as 14%.

    Add warm water to the bowl, add salt and stir well, then put the duck blood into the bowl, flush it with about 80 water, stir while brewing, keep the ratio of water and duck blood 3:1, stir evenly and stand for a period of time The duck blood will coagulate, and it is tender and smooth. Duck blood contains platelets, which will coagulate naturally, and adding salt can reduce the mutual attraction of protein molecules and coagulate faster.

    Adding a little sodium citrate can make the duck blood not coagulate.

    Introduction: Sodium citrate, also known as sodium citrate, is an organic compound with a white to colorless crystal appearance, odorless, cool, salty and spicy taste.

    Principle: The role and use of citrate in medicine: citrate and calcium ions form a complex in the blood that is difficult to dissociate, calcium ions are one of the substances required in the coagulation process, so that the calcium ions in the blood are reduced, and the blood clotting is blocked. This product is only used for in vitro anticoagulation.

    Why does blood clot in the air?

    The blood changes from a flowing liquid to a jelly-like clot. Blood coagulation, which often occurs when bleeding from trauma or when the lining of blood vessels is damaged, is a self-protective mechanism of the body. Blood clotting is a very complex process of chemical change, and it is currently thought that the coagulation process consists of at least three basic biochemical reactions:

    formation of prothrombin activator;

    Prothrombin activator converts prothrombin into active thrombin with the participation of calcium ions;

    Soluble fibrinogen is converted into insoluble fibrin by thrombin.

    Fibrin is shaped like a filament, criss-crossed, and a large number of blood cells are collected to form jelly-like blood clots. 1 2 hours after blood clotting, the blood clot tightens and hardens, and at the same time there is fluid separated, which is serum. Although serum and plasma are both liquid components of blood, serum does not have fibrinogen and a small amount of other proteins involved in blood clotting, but it does contain certain substances released by platelets during blood clotting.
